It sounds as if your modem is to slow to handle the java applet that loads up on the page. Do you have IRC installed on your computer? It's a chat programme that allows you to just connect to the channel you need (in this case My Groovy Wedding). It doesn't need a Java Applet so you shouldn't have the problems with the screens loading. It's really the only other way you can get into it I'm afraid.
